I think the CRBN has to first prove that it can compete with the 009 and 007. I'm not sold that it will best either, but then again all of this is speculation. :)
Bob Katz has packed away his modified the SR-007 Mk2 because he preferred how the CRBN sounded (I assume he still has a KGSSHV Carbon).
So at the very least it is probably able to compete with these headphones. But of course, it costs well over double compared to an SR-007 Mk2, the SR-X9000 is way more again, and declaring one as the best is always going to be quite personal.
